Output ebf6f5dcb345f8d88824913af65b8f07400975f37e83917dcc17c53bcd7421ec:1

value
1851050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50abd03e73c99bb5644f666114f85c5b73b5acd5 OP_EQUAL
address
393ZohSwL6RB4DDh5Hb1PbGpKs4NHEVMdn
transaction
ebf6f5dcb345f8d88824913af65b8f07400975f37e83917dcc17c53bcd7421ec
spent
true